Shein's CEO, Sky Xu, has seen his net worth decrease by approximately $15 billion due to the company's significantly lower valuation at its Hong Kong IPO compared to its peak in 2022. The fashion retailer's market debut is set at a valuation of just over a quarter of its previous $100 billion worth, reducing Xu's stake to about $8 billion. This decline is attributed to a combination of factors including increased competition, political scrutiny, and a shift in investor interest from e-commerce to artificial intelligence companies, which have recently dominated market attention.
